Brody's Hope by Elise Whyles

2.0

Decent start but it's like the editing stopped midway through. The formatting became messy in epub (with the page number, title of the book, and the author's other pen name showing up on the middle of every other page) +, the characters started acting in unexpected ways that were hard to accept because there wasn't foreshadowing or the groundwork put down for a major shift in the dynamic. Would benefit from structural edits and removing repetitive dialogue.
